Section-by-Section Breakdown
Summary
Lead with publishing volume and accuracy rate. Mention the verticals or industries you have edited for.
Skills
Separate editorial, SEO, tools, and management skills. Include specific style guides you follow (AP, Chicago).
Experience
Articles per month, accuracy rates, turnaround time, and SEO traffic lifts are your key metrics.
Education
Journalism, English, or communications degrees are standard. EFA or ACES certifications add credibility.

Common Mistakes on Content Editor Resumes
- ⚠No volume or throughput metrics - 60 articles per month with 48-hour turnaround is concrete. Edited content for the blog is not.
- ⚠Missing accuracy or quality data - Error rates, revision rounds, and fact-checking processes prove editorial rigor.
- ⚠Ignoring SEO entirely - Modern editors need SEO skills. Include keyword optimization, traffic lifts, and ranking improvements.
- ⚠No team or freelancer management - Senior editors manage people. Include team size, mentoring outcomes, and freelancer coordination.
- ⚠Listing every publication ever worked on - Focus on 2-3 roles with strong metrics. A long list of publication names adds no value without context.
How to Write a Content Editor Resume That Gets Interviews
Writing and content resumes need to show both quality and output. Hiring managers look for your content types, publication reach, and the measurable impact of your work.
Articles per week, page views, subscriber growth, or engagement rates show your productivity and audience impact.
Blog posts, technical documentation, whitepapers, case studies, email campaigns, or social media copy each require different skills. Be specific about what you write.
Mention keyword research, organic traffic growth, or content performance tracking. Writers who understand distribution are more valuable than those who just write.
WordPress, Contentful, Google Docs, Grammarly, Hemingway, or specific style guides (AP, Chicago) signal professional writing discipline.
